Output daf71ae2a305c525aa9981cd5dcb7f80723ac50fece43f2e43a2d7fef0214bc5:1

value
18715460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859853850ecc1adb80e5606b7a08e8d930c481ce OP_EQUAL
address
3DsQGsSianU9p61RLee3CmtoezZrLpDBu8
transaction
daf71ae2a305c525aa9981cd5dcb7f80723ac50fece43f2e43a2d7fef0214bc5
spent
true